High power resistors often pose a challenge for engineers when it comes to procurement. Often, it's not that the market is out of stock, but rather that suitable products are difficult to find. As a practitioner who has been dealing with BOM tables for a long time, I have found that this "difficulty" is mainly reflected in three aspects: firstly, the commonly circulated materials through conventional channels are mostly consumer grade general materials, and special specifications such as high power, high voltage, and high resistance often require ordering; Secondly, the matching threshold between technical parameters and usage scenarios is high, and choosing the wrong type is more common than not being able to buy it; Thirdly, the brand is scattered and lacks a one-stop purchasing experience like ordinary surface mount resistors.

1、 Why is it difficult to buy the "right" one through regular channels?

The difficulty in purchasing high-power resistors lies in the extreme fragmentation of their application scenarios.

Ordinary resistors are produced in billions on assembly lines, with single parameters and transparent prices. High power resistors, on the other hand, are completely different and are widely used in industrial power sources, automotive motors, servo drives, and wind and photovoltaic inverters. These scenarios have vastly different requirements for resistors: some need to withstand instantaneous kiloampere surges (such as capacitor pre charging), some require long-term stable operation at high temperatures (such as brake resistors), and some require extremely high accuracy for measurement (such as current sampling).

This has led to the fact that although there are numerous brands in the market, such as Ohmite, TE, Bourns, Vishay, KOA, Panasonic, Yageo, etc., very few spot traders dare to stock up on the entire series. 2、 Deep analysis of core parameters and technology selection

When selecting high-power resistors, it is not enough to only look at the number "power", a three-dimensional parameter coordinate system must be established.

Power and heat dissipation

This is the most intuitive indicator. High power resistors typically refer to devices with a power of over 1W, or even several kilowatts. But there is an easily overlooked point: the nominal power is measured at a specific temperature (usually 25 ° C or 70 ° C) and in conjunction with ideal heat dissipation conditions. For example, a thick film resistor packaged in TO247 may only withstand one tenth of its nominal power without a heat sink. In the design, it is necessary to consider the use of derating.

technical route

Different types of high-power resistors correspond to different "personalities", and the choice depends on the circuit requirements:

Wire wound resistor: made by winding resistance wires, it has strong anti surge and anti pulse capabilities, suitable for making brake resistors or pre charging resistors. The disadvantage is the presence of inductance and poor high-frequency characteristics. Representative series such as TE's CJ series and Ohmite's series.

Thick film/thin film resistor: using ceramic substrate and conductive paste printing process. Thick film has low cost and high power density (such as 2W3W resistors packaged in 2512); Thin films have higher accuracy and lower temperature drift (TCR).

Metal foil/aluminum shell resistor: Encapsulate the resistor core in an aluminum shell for easy installation on the heat sink. This type of resistor typically has a high power output (over 50W) and high heat dissipation efficiency, making it a common choice for industrial drives. For example, Bourns' BRF series has a power output of up to 2500W and a temperature drift as low as ± 15ppm/° C.

Key quality indicators

TCR: Temperature Coefficient of Resistance. Current flowing through a resistor generates heat, and the resistance value changes with temperature. In the sampling circuit, low TCR (such as below ± 50ppm/° C) is the key to ensuring accuracy.

Overload characteristic: High power resistors need to withstand a large amount of energy (joules) during short-circuit protection or lightning strikes. High quality resistors can absorb energy in milliseconds without opening circuits or catching fire.

3、 Overview of mainstream brands and product lines

At present, the brand pattern of high-power resistors in the market is relatively stable, with each having its own focus.

Bourns (acquisition of Riedon): In recent years, they have been making frequent moves to continuously expand their high-power thick film and metal foil resistor product lines. Its PSD series (TO220, TO247 package) covers a power range of 25W to 200W, and its low inductance characteristics make it perform well in high-speed switch circuits. The BRF series is designed for high-precision energy dissipation and is suitable for battery energy storage systems (BESS).

Ohmite (acquisition of ARCOL): a veteran power resistor giant known for its aluminum shell resistors. Its HS series (aluminum shell) is a classic choice in the industry, with extremely reliable heat dissipation performance.

TE Connectivity: With strong capabilities in high-voltage and high current connection and protection, its CGS series winding resistors are commonly used in heavy-duty applications.

KOA: A representative of Japanese brands who excel in miniaturization. The WK73 series adopts a long side electrode design, which achieves higher power ratings in the same size and is suitable for compact PCB layouts.

Panasonic has a deep accumulation in specialized power resistors, commonly used in home appliances and automotive applications.

In addition, Taiwanese manufacturers such as Guoju and Tian'er Technology have excellent cost-effectiveness in the packaging of general-purpose thick film high-power surface mount resistors (such as 2512, 3720, etc.), which are currently the most mainstream and easiest to purchase in the market.
